Italian authorities seek ways to tackle catfish invasion in Lake Garda
Invasive wels catfish threaten Lake Garda's ecosystem as authorities draw up plans to deal with problem. The growing presence of the wels catfish (Silurus glanis), known in Italian as the pesce siluro, in Lake Garda has become a serious environmental and economic challenge.
